303  Bitcoin / Legal / Re: Bitcoin Is Property Not Currency on: March 25, 2014, 10:08:55 PM
There is no reasonable way to track this.

Nonsense. All transactions ore visible on the blockchain. Just choose between LIFO and FIFO accounting models, then get to finding the dates of each of your transactions.

None of my 2000+ transactions with Cryptsy/BTC-e/Coinbase/Etc are on the blockchain. (Directly associated with me/internal trades)

309  Bitcoin / Armory / Re: Armory Question on: March 23, 2014, 02:01:25 AM
Best to ask armory questions in the armory thread,  but no you do not need to create new addresses.  I assume you are asking if you send from the online computer after signing with offline computer.  Only reason to assign a new address is to keep people from snooping the block chain for transactions you have intiated.
